Sreenidi Deccan FC kick off I-League campaign at RoundGlass Punjab FC! 2022-11-13 I-League 242 Views Sreenidi Deccan FC will kick off their I-League 2022-23 season with a match against RoundGlass Punjab FC on Monday, November 14 at the Tau Devi Lal Stadium in Panchkula. Sreenidi Deccan FC head coach Carlos Vaz Pinto and defender Asheer Akhtar addressed the media ahead of the clash, giving their thoughts on the season opener. “We created a methodology to prevent injuries and have all our players available for the beginning of the campaign and we have managed that, ” said Vaz.

I-League 2022-23 football season: RoundGlass Punjab FC announces team, to play their first match on November 14Mohali-based football club RoundGlass Punjab FC has announced its team for the upcoming I-League 2022-23 season. The football team, which has been training under head coach Staikos Vergetis since the last month, will play their first match against Sreenidi Deccan FC at Tau Devi Lal Sports Complex, Panchkula, on November 14. “We have had a good pre-season so far and have been able to try different tactics with the squad.
The team has the balance of experienced players, who have played in multiple seasons of the I-League, and young players who, I believe, will live up to their potential, ” said RoundGlass Punjab FC head coach Staikos Vergetis while unveiling the team’s jersey in Chandigarh on Thursday. The team will play 11 home matches at Panchkula apart from playing 11 away matches in their I-League campaign this season. The team has the presence of youngsters like Bikash Yumnam apart from seasoned campaigners Deepak Devrani and Daniel Lalhlimpuia.
The team has five foreign players, namely Kiran Kumar Limbu (Nepal), Aleksandar Ignjatovic (Serbia), Adnan Secerovic (Bosnia and Herzegovina), Luka Majcen (Slovenia) and Juan Mera (Spain). “As a club, we work towards playing a brand of football which can excite and inspire the children to take up the sport. And, on the ground, irrespective of the result, this team will fight throughout the 90 minutes of the game.
